html有几种操作符,javascript基础类型有哪些?

JavaScript中有5中简单数据类型(也称为基本数据类型): Undefined、Null、Boolean、Number和String。还有1中复杂的数据类型————Object,Object本质上是由一组无序的名值对组成的。

2007634282fa7d8aa9164fe85633c738.png

JavaScript中用var关键字来定义变量,因为js是弱类型的,所以无法确定变量一定会存储什么值,也就不知道变量到底会是什么类型,而且变量的类型可以随时改变。

这就是JavaScript是松散类型的来由,所谓松散类型就是可以用来保存任何类型的数据。

ps:

es6中新增了let命令来声明变量、const命令声明一个只读的常量。

let的用法类似于var,但是所声明的变量,只在let命令所在的代码块内有效。

const一旦声明,常量的值就不能改变。

typeof 操作符

由于js中的变量是松散类型的,所以它提供了一种检测当前变量的数据类型的方法,也就是typeof关键字。通过typeof关键字,对这5种数据类型会返回下面的值(以字符串形式显示)

undefined ---------- 如果值未定义 Undefined

boolean ---------- 如果这个值是布尔值 Boolean

string ---------- 如果这个值是字符串 String

number ---------- 如果这个值是数值类型 Number

object ---------- 如果这个值是对象或null Object

需要注意的是typeof null返回为object,因为特殊值null被认为是一个空的对象引用。

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
在 PostgreSQL 中,操作符是一种用于执行各种操作(例如算术、比较、逻辑等)的符号或关键字。以下是一些 PostgreSQL 中常用的操作符,以及它们在不同场景下的使用: 1. 算术操作符:用于执行基本的算术运算,例如加、减、乘、除等。常用的算术操作符包括 `+`、`-`、`*`、`/`、`%` 等。 2. 比较操作符:用于比较两个值的大小或等价性。常用的比较操作符包括 `<`、`>`、`<=`、`>=`、`=`、`<>`、`!=` 等。 3. 逻辑操作符:用于执行逻辑运算,例如 AND、OR、NOT 等。常用的逻辑操作符包括 `AND`、`OR`、`NOT` 等。 4. 位操作符:用于执行位运算,例如按位与、按位或、按位异或等。常用的位操作符包括 `&`、`|`、`^`、`~` 等。 5. 字符串操作符:用于对字符串进行操作,例如连接、截取、匹配等。常用的字符串操作符包括 `||`、`LIKE`、`ILIKE`、`SIMILAR TO`、`~`、`!~` 等。 6. 数组操作符:用于对数组进行操作,例如索引、拼接、包含等。常用的数组操作符包括 `[]`、`||`、`@>`、`<@`、`=` 等。 7. 其他操作符:还有一些其他类型操作符,例如类型转换操作符、范围操作符、NULL 操作符等。 在 PostgreSQL 中,操作符可以在查询语句中使用,以便快速执行各种操作。例如,你可以使用操作符 `=` 来执行相等性比较,或使用操作符 `+` 来执行加法运算等。使用正确的操作符可以使查询更加简洁和易于理解。

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值